Remove/install COMAND APS hard disk - AR82.85-P-1001A

MODEL 164, 169, 171, 211, 219, 230, 245, 251 as of model year 2009 with CODE (512) COMAND APS with DVD changer with CODE (527) COMAND APS with single DVD drive (with navigation) except CODE (830) China version except CODE (498) Japan version 

MODEL 203.7 with CODE (527) COMAND APS with single DVD drive (with navigation) with CODE (044) New Telematics Generation NTG 2.5 except CODE (830) China version except CODE (498) Japan version 

MODEL 463 with CODE (EU1) COMAND, APS except CODE (ZU9) China version except CODE (ZJ1) Japan version

REMOVINGINSTALLING Remove/install     
NOTES Information on preventing damage to electronic components due to electrostatic discharge   AH54.00-P-0001-01A
    IMPORTANT The following faults mean that the hard disk (2) has to be replaced:
  • System only starts up to star before automatically switching off again
  • Permanent fault messages such as:
    • Navigation unavailable
    • Drive unavailable
  • Music register nonfunctional
  • Fault code 94D9:
    • Hard disk malfunction
 
1 Perform initial startup of hard disk (2) on COMAND operating, display and controller unit (A40/3) using Star Diagnosis When replacing hard disk (2). AD00.00-P-2000-04A
2 Remove the COMAND operating, display and controller unit (A40/3) Model 164 AR82.60-P-7502GZ

3 Place COMAND operating, display and controller unit (A40/3) onto an electrostatic discharge (ESD) workstation NOTES Otherwise damage may occur to the electronics of the COMAND operating, display and controller unit (A40/3) or the hard disk (2).
ESD protection

4 Remove bolts (1)    
5 Remove hard disk (2) upwards (arrow) NOTES Avoid touching the conductor tracks on the circuit board, as otherwise damage may occur to the electronics of the hard disk (2) or to the COMAND operating, display and controller unit (A40/3).  
6 Install in the reverse order    
7 Update map data for navigation system Model 164, 169, 171, 219, 230, 245, 251 up t model year 2011

8 Perform function test
